5
\ begingroup美元

这似乎是一个非常简单的问题,但我已经努力了几天在网上或在ERA文档中找到答案。

我正在使用ERA5和ERA中期再分析来获得我正在运行的模型的大气廓线。然而,该模型要求在海拔(高于海平面)(它是一个60x60x60公里的矩形网格)的固定值下给出值。

我从ERA获得的数据(使用他们建议的python脚本API下载)为我提供了压力级别或模型级别的数据。我可以把位势作为一个变量,但没有“真实世界”高度的选项。

所以我的问题是如何计算每一层的“真实”高度?

我最初尝试将位势除以9.81,但我不确定这是正确的,因为位势是g的积分。或者我应该使用表中的值在这里,如果是的话,为什么在下载数据时不提供变量或坐标选项?

如果这是一个愚蠢的问题,答案很简单,提前道歉,谢谢你的帮助。

\ endgroup美元
0

    2答案2

    1
    \ begingroup美元

    如果我没理解错的话:CDO能插值从模型级别到高度级别与操作

    ml2hl infile。数控outfile.nc

    此外,对于较低的大气水平,您可以添加一个外推选项。但我不推荐它,因为它的外推性能值得怀疑。

    \ endgroup美元
      1
      \ begingroup美元

      我有两个解。

      1. 使用MetPy从位势高度计算高度。
      2. 使用色方程,即该水平以下的平均温度。
      \ endgroup美元

        你的答案

        点击“张贴您的答案”,即表示您同意我们的服务条款隐私政策而且饼干的政策

        这不是你想要的答案?浏览带标签的其他问题问自己的问题